The implementation of the "Register of Trees" project continues in the capital. To the online platform green.tashkent.uz The data of more than 400 thousand trees has been entered, including information about the location and condition of each of them.

Tashkent has recorded an excess of the maximum permissible limit of polluted particles in the air by more than five times. According to the Ministry of Ecology, Environmental Protection and Climate Change, the sharp deterioration in air quality is due to increased westerly winds that brought dust masses from the Kyzylkum desert and southern regions of Kazakhstan.
